Transaction 31fb9f468ef80fd9fca019aa5b4e5eb4a32b7885717b8e8d4453d17d651c8598
1 Input
2 Outputs
- 31fb9f468ef80fd9fca019aa5b4e5eb4a32b7885717b8e8d4453d17d651c8598:0
- 31fb9f468ef80fd9fca019aa5b4e5eb4a32b7885717b8e8d4453d17d651c8598:1
value 4039379
address 1MhtAtr63xgzwG37hX2vfrkd4M1UBNH9vN
value 11091013
address 1DPKUDEPJhod7HE36Vj9vCPodttrsrhLev